import { ThemeConfig, UIBaseComponentProps } from '../model/theme-config.model'; export declare const toggleLayoutClassNamesConfig: { componentName: "toggle"; baseSelectorStructure: { block: string; }; elements: { host: { name: string; selectorStructure: never[]; description: string; }; disabled: { name: string; selectorStructure: { modifier: string; }[]; description: string; }; label: { name: string; selectorStructure: { element: string; }[]; description: string; }; checked: { name: string; selectorStructure: { modifier: string; }[]; description: string; }; unchecked: { name: string; selectorStructure: { modifier: string; }[]; description: string; }; labelBefore: { name: string; selectorStructure: { modifier: string; }[]; description: string; }; sliderWrapper: { name: string; selectorStructure: { element: string; }[]; description: string; }; input: { name: string; selectorStructure: { element: string; }[]; description: string; }; thumb: { name: string; selectorStructure: { element: string; }[]; description: string; }; backdrop: { name: string; selectorStructure: { element: string; }[]; description: string; }; }; }; export declare function getToggleClassNames(componentProps: UIBaseComponentProps, themeConfig: ThemeConfig): Record;